A 42U rack is how tall?

The height of server racks is commonly measured in [rack units] or [Us]. A 42U rack is 73.6 inches (1866.90mm) high since a normal rack unit is 1.75 inches (44.45mm).

What sort of server rack am I looking for?

Although server racks can be as deep as 50 inches, the depths that are most frequently used are 24 and 48 inches. For storing network equipment, AV equipment, patch panels, etc., a 24-inch rack would be ideal. Numerous servers from Dell, HP, IBM, and Cisco are compatible with a standard open-frame depth of 29 inches.
